Compliance with legal requirements and 21 CFR Part 11
SIMATIC SIPAT and PharmaMV provides a comprehensive audit functionality, which enables compliance with legal requirements and 21 CFR Part 11. The most important audit function blocks of the software are as follows:
• System safety and authorization controls
• Electronic signatures
• Recording of all changes to data sets
• Recording of reports and reproducibility in the online database and in the archived data
• Version control for objects such as PAT methods, models, device settings, etc.
KEY FEATURES:
PAT CALIBRATION MODELS
Calibration model development and execution using the PharmaMV engines integrated into SIPAT. Flexible preprocessing, model building and traceability tools. Calibration models developed for Critical Quality Attributes such as drug potency.
PROCESS MODELS
Mechanistic( via gPROMS) and empirical steady state and dynamic models for soft sensors, monitoring, control and optimisation, executed open( Advisory Mode) or closed loop. Continuous and batch models, parametric and non-parametric options.
All model parameters, predictions, performance metrics available via intuitive user interface. Models developed for CDC, TSWG and FBD process units.
PROCESS MONITORING using SPC, MVSPC
Real Time Shewhart, EWMA and CUSUM charts with Western Electric Rules, automated Outlier detection and alarming.
Full suite of templates for multivariate process monitors using Principal Component Analysis, Partial Least Squares, with Multivariable Alarm Thresholds for the ConsiGma Units. MVSPC plots with SPE & T2 statistics provided for real time monitoring. Complete Multi-Model Operating Modes, Fault Fingerprints, Fault Diagnosis tools developed for the ConsiGma Units. Full integration with GEA’ s platform.
DATA VISUALISATION
Univariate and multivariate visualisation tools including SPC charts, contribution / score plots, trends, built to support process monitoring and control. These visualisations can be added to HTML5 dashboards and embedded in the GEA SCADA.
CONTROL ENGINEERING
Full integration with GEA’ s Dynamic Process Control interface with recipe-driven support for Advanced Process Control.
Model Predictive Control and optimisation is available for key process units in the ConsiGma line.
PharmaMV APC provides combined feedback and feedforward control of predicted Critical Quality Attributes using PAT derived or mechanistic models.
